小6におすすめな言語 (547レス)
上下前次1-新
49: デフォルトの名無しさん [] 2020/10/20(火) 11:40:25.09 ID:1v+j53eJ(1/3) AAS
>>44
それこそ数学で十分で、小学生なら>>19みたいに算数に再帰の概念加えるだけで良いんだけどね。(x,yを丸や四角に置き換える)
掛け算だけでも色々な視点から考察出来るし。参考に下は>>19の別視点。
後々、関数型言語や普通の言語との相関も見えて来る。
結局、目的の式を思い付くのが重要で、言語はそれを動かす手段に過ぎないと分かる。
数学(iは右下添字)
y
x × y = Σ xi = x1 + x2 + .. xy
i = 1
Haskell
x × y = sum [x |_ <- [1..y]]
Python
def mul(x,y):
a = 0
for i in range(1,y + 1):
a += x
return a
上下前次1-新書関写板覧索設栞歴
あと 498 レスあります
スレ情報 赤レス抽出 画像レス抽出 歴の未読スレ AAサムネイル
ぬこの手 ぬこTOP 0.005s